
Wood burning stoves are typically designed for indoor use, but there are outdoor models available that can be safely used in open spaces. However, the question of whether an outdoor wood burning stove can blow up is a matter of concern. While these stoves are built to contain and control the fire, improper use, installation, or maintenance can lead to potential hazards. It's crucial to follow the manufacturer's guidelines and ensure that the stove is placed on a stable, non-combustible surface away from flammable materials. Additionally, regular inspection and cleaning of the stove and chimney are essential to prevent creosote buildup, which can be a fire hazard. By taking these precautions, the risk of an outdoor wood burning stove exploding can be significantly minimized, allowing for safe and enjoyable use in outdoor settings.

Safety Precautions: Essential measures to prevent outdoor wood stove explosions, including proper installation and maintenance
Outdoor wood stoves can be a cozy addition to any backyard or patio, providing warmth and ambiance. However, they also pose a risk of explosion if not properly installed and maintained. To prevent such accidents, it is crucial to follow safety precautions and guidelines.
One of the most important measures is to ensure proper installation. This includes selecting a suitable location that is at least 10 feet away from any combustible materials, such as buildings, trees, or furniture. The stove should also be installed on a level, non-combustible surface, such as concrete or stone. Additionally, it is essential to use a properly sized flue or chimney that is designed for outdoor wood stoves. This will help to prevent the buildup of dangerous gases and reduce the risk of explosion.
Regular maintenance is also key to preventing outdoor wood stove explosions. This includes cleaning the stove and chimney regularly to remove any creosote buildup, which can be a major fire hazard. It is also important to inspect the stove and chimney for any damage or wear, such as cracks or rust, and to repair or replace any damaged parts immediately. Furthermore, it is crucial to use only seasoned, dry wood in the stove, as wet or unseasoned wood can produce excessive smoke and creosote buildup.
In addition to proper installation and maintenance, it is also important to use the stove safely. This includes never leaving the stove unattended while it is in use, and ensuring that children and pets are kept at a safe distance. It is also crucial to have a fire extinguisher or other fire suppression equipment nearby in case of an emergency.
By following these safety precautions, you can enjoy the warmth and ambiance of an outdoor wood stove while minimizing the risk of explosion. Remember, safety should always be your top priority when using any type of wood-burning appliance.

Combustion Process: Understanding how wood burns and produces heat, smoke, and potential hazards in an outdoor setting
The combustion process of wood in an outdoor setting is a complex chemical reaction that involves the breakdown of cellulose and lignin, the primary components of wood. This reaction requires oxygen and results in the production of heat, light, and various byproducts such as smoke, ash, and potentially hazardous gases like carbon monoxide and volatile organic compounds (VOCs). Understanding this process is crucial for safely operating a wood-burning stove outdoors, as it helps in mitigating risks and optimizing efficiency.
Several factors influence the combustion process, including the type and moisture content of the wood, the availability of oxygen, and the temperature at which the combustion occurs. Hardwoods, such as oak and maple, typically burn hotter and longer than softwoods, like pine and fir, due to their higher density and lower moisture content. Properly seasoned wood, which has a moisture content of around 20%, burns more efficiently and produces less smoke and creosote than unseasoned wood.
The combustion process begins with the ignition of the wood, which requires a temperature of approximately 300°C (572°F). Once ignited, the wood undergoes a series of chemical reactions, including pyrolysis, gasification, and oxidation. Pyrolysis is the thermal decomposition of wood in the absence of oxygen, resulting in the formation of char, gas, and liquid byproducts. Gasification involves the conversion of the solid wood into gaseous fuels, such as carbon monoxide, hydrogen, and methane, which then react with oxygen during oxidation to produce heat, light, and carbon dioxide.
One of the potential hazards associated with the combustion process is the production of creosote, a highly flammable substance that can accumulate in the chimney or flue of a wood-burning stove. Creosote buildup can lead to chimney fires, which can be dangerous and difficult to extinguish. To minimize the risk of creosote buildup, it is essential to maintain proper airflow, burn seasoned wood, and regularly clean the chimney or flue.
Another hazard is the emission of smoke and particulate matter, which can be harmful to human health and the environment. Smoke contains a variety of toxic substances, including carbon monoxide, VOCs, and fine particulate matter, which can cause respiratory problems, cardiovascular issues, and other health concerns. To reduce smoke emissions, it is important to use a well-designed and properly maintained wood-burning stove, burn dry, seasoned wood, and ensure adequate ventilation.
In conclusion, understanding the combustion process of wood in an outdoor setting is essential for safely and efficiently operating a wood-burning stove. By considering factors such as wood type, moisture content, oxygen availability, and combustion temperature, and by taking steps to minimize hazards such as creosote buildup and smoke emissions, it is possible to enjoy the warmth and ambiance of a wood-burning stove while protecting human health and the environment.

Stove Design: Features of outdoor wood stoves that minimize explosion risks, such as sealed doors and spark arrestors
Outdoor wood stoves are designed with several safety features to minimize the risk of explosions. One of the most critical features is the sealed door, which prevents sparks and embers from escaping the stove and potentially igniting nearby flammable materials. This seal is typically made of a heat-resistant material such as gasket rope or ceramic fiber, ensuring that the door remains tightly closed even when the stove is in use.
Another important safety feature is the spark arrestor, which is a mesh screen that covers the chimney or flue of the stove. This screen allows smoke and gases to escape while trapping sparks and embers, preventing them from reaching the outside environment where they could cause a fire. Spark arrestors are particularly important for outdoor stoves, as they are more likely to be located near flammable materials such as leaves, branches, or wooden structures.
In addition to these features, outdoor wood stoves often have a sturdy, heavy-duty construction to withstand the elements and prevent damage from wind, rain, or snow. This construction also helps to contain the heat and flames within the stove, reducing the risk of accidental ignition of nearby materials.
To further minimize explosion risks, it is important to properly maintain and use outdoor wood stoves. This includes regularly cleaning the stove and chimney to remove creosote buildup, using dry, seasoned wood as fuel, and ensuring that the stove is properly ventilated. By following these guidelines and utilizing stoves with built-in safety features, the risk of explosions can be significantly reduced.
Overall, the design of outdoor wood stoves incorporates several key features to enhance safety and minimize the risk of explosions. These features, combined with proper maintenance and use, make outdoor wood stoves a safe and enjoyable option for heating and cooking in outdoor spaces.

Fuel Management: Tips on selecting and storing wood to ensure efficient burning and reduce the likelihood of accidents
Selecting the right type of wood is crucial for efficient burning and safety. Hardwoods like oak, maple, and ash are preferred choices due to their high energy content and longer burn times. These woods also produce less smoke and creosote buildup, reducing the risk of chimney fires. When selecting wood, look for pieces that are dry, seasoned, and free of mold or rot. Avoid using softwoods like pine or fir, as they tend to burn quickly and produce more smoke and creosote.
Proper storage of wood is equally important. Wood should be stored in a dry, well-ventilated area to prevent moisture buildup, which can lead to mold growth and inefficient burning. It's best to store wood off the ground, using a wood rack or pallet to allow air circulation underneath. Cover the top of the woodpile with a tarp or other waterproof material to protect it from rain and snow, but leave the sides open to allow moisture to escape.
Before storing wood, it's a good idea to split it into smaller pieces. This not only makes it easier to handle and transport but also allows it to dry out more quickly. When splitting wood, use a sharp axe or maul and always follow safety guidelines to avoid accidents.
In addition to selecting and storing wood properly, it's important to manage the ash and debris produced by your wood-burning stove. Regularly clean out the ash tray and dispose of the ashes in a metal container with a lid. Never dispose of hot ashes in a trash can or near flammable materials, as this can lead to fires.
By following these fuel management tips, you can ensure that your wood-burning stove operates efficiently and safely, reducing the risk of accidents and maximizing the enjoyment of your outdoor heating source.
